The Issue: Nik Wallenda’s record-breaking walk on a tightrope over Niagara Falls.
***
Way to go, Nik Wallenda (“Niagara Falls . . . Step by Step,” June 16)!
He dodged the elements at Niagara Falls and pulled off a breathtaking stunt.
I saw Nik’s great-grandfather Karl Wallenda walk across Veterans Stadium in Philadelphia in 1972.
Karl even threw in a headstand for good measure halfway through.
I’m proud of the Wallenda family.
